Just wanted to say hi! I am 26, live in MS, and just purchased my first HD, a 2002 Deuce, I will be posting pics soon. I have a question, any help will be greatly appreciated. What is the normal gas mpg on a deuce? Mine has vance n hines(python) pipes, screaming eagle air kit w knn, and is carb, and I am only getting like 32.6 mpg. Runs great, not knocks or anything seemingly bad. Just wondering if that was par for the course. I know with my old yamaha, when I put pipes on it, my mpg went down, and I dont know if the previous owner adjusted the carb for the pipes, or if it is needed on a HD, my yamaha was very ticky when it cane to that stuff.
